Output 63d97bbeeaf520ad4ae1a203d30f3ec4061150b126e0040be9357e03dafe59b7:13

value
149400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01097fcac0c27b0007b29ed8a44d62dac388c408 OP_EQUAL
address
31nVykVcwM7NBjHb3dd6wcuZfKcma5Z9Uk
transaction
63d97bbeeaf520ad4ae1a203d30f3ec4061150b126e0040be9357e03dafe59b7
spent
true